Special selection board to consider 246 women Army officers for promotion: Centre to SC Agency News: New Delhi The Centre on Tuesday told the Supreme Court a special selection board has been convened from January 9 to consider around 246 women Army officers for promotion. Senior advocate R Balasubramanian, appearing for the Centre, informed a bench of Chief Justice D Y Chandrachud and Justice P S Narasimha that the special selection board-III will consider the issue of promotion of these officers. “We are seized of the matter. They are saying special selection board will be over by January 23. We will keep it after January 24,” the bench noted and posted the matter for further hearing on January 30. The apex court said the respondent shall file an updated report before it setting out the results of the special selection board.

228 Stolen Artefacts Brought Back Since 2014, Says Culture Ministry Agency News: New Delhi More than 220 stolen artefacts have been brought back since 2014, the Ministry of Culture said on Tuesday. It shared the information in a tweet. “Since the time India became independent, just 13 stolen artefacts were recovered till 2014. In stark contrast, with PM (Narendra) Modi at the helm, over 220 artefacts have been recovered since 2014 #ModiRevivesIndianHeritage #AmritMahotsav,” the culture

ministry tweeted. It also shared a poster along with it, titled ‘Bringing Our Heritage Home’. On the right side, it was mentioned that “228 stolen artefacts came home” since 2014.

Govt: 16 lakh cyber crime incidents reported since 2020 Agency News: New Delhi Over 16 lakh cybercrime incidents have been reported in the country in the last three years following which more than 32,000 FIRs were registered, Lok Sabha was informed on Tuesday. Union Minister of State for Home Nityanand Rai said the ‘National Cyber Crime Reporting Portal’ allows easy reporting of all types of cyber crimes and the incidents reported on this portal are routed automatically to the respective State and UT law enforcement agency for further handling as per the provisions of law.”As per the data maintained, more than 16 lakh cybercrime incidents have been reported and more than 32,000 FIRs have been registered from January 1, 2020,

to December 7, 2022,” he said replying to a written question. The minister said, the ‘Citizen Financial Cyber Fraud Reporting and Management System’ has been launched for immediate reporting of financial frauds and to stop siphoning off funds by fraudsters. So far, financial fraud transactions amounting to more than Rs 180 crore have been saved. A toll-free Helpline number ‘1930’ has been operationalised to get assistance in lodging online cyber complaint, he said.

Prime Minister Narendra Modi’s clarion call for Atmanirbhar Bharat in May 2020 made self-reliance a policy goal for the Ministry of Defence. Despite decades of effort, India’s defence industrial ecosystem has failed to achieve substantive progress and indigenous research, development and production capabilities remain a challenge. Time will reveal whether the slogan has been matched by accomplishment. However, even if Atmanirbhartha is accomplished to any acceptable degree, India’s military effectiveness will require the fulfilment of two other crucial reform initiatives – defence university and theatre commands. Both reforms have the potential to provide massive doses of energy to advance India’s military effectiveness through the improvement of leadership and achieving jointness among the three Services through organisational restructuring. These initiatives lie primarily within the defence ministry ambit and yet they do not seem to attract the urgency they demand. Perhaps in many ways, they are being sidelined in terms of focus on Atmanirbhartha, which, in comparative terms, would remain a perpetual and long-term quest. Both the reforms eventually relate to what really matters in terms of achieving military effectiveness: Prudence in development, and the application and conversion of military capabilities toward the realisation of India’s political goals. In 1967, the Chiefs of Staff Committee first mooted the need to establish a defence university in India. Post the Kargil conflict in 1999, the report of the Group of Ministers (GOM) on National Security recommended its establishment. The recommendation was approved by the Cabinet Committee on Security in 2002. Several Committees and studies followed, but IDU appears stillborn. In 2013, former Prime Minister Manmohan Singh laid the foundation stone for the Indian National Defence University (INDU) at Binola, in Gurugram. In 2016, a draft INDU Bill was put online for public consultation and revised in 2017. Thereafter, the bill moved between PMO (Cabinet Secretariat), MoD and the armed forces. Uddhav Sena Faction to Seek Adjudication of Cases by 7-judge Bench on Jan 10 Agency News: New Delhi The Supreme Court on Tuesday was apprised by the Uddhav Thackeray Shiv Sena faction that it will seek reference of cases related to the Maharashtra political crisis to a seven-judge bench to have a relook of a 2016 judgment on powers of assembly speakers to deal with disqualification pleas. In 2016, a five-judge constitution bench, while deciding the Nabam Rebia case, had held that the assembly speaker cannot proceed with a plea for disqualification of MLAs if a prior notice seeking removal of the speaker is pending decision in the House. This decision had come to the rescue of rebel MLAs led by Eknath Shinde, now the chief minister of Maharashtra, in the apex court on the ground of pendency of a notice for removal of assembly deputy speaker Narhari Sitaram Zariwal. A fivejudge constitution bench headed by Chief Justice D Y Chandrachud, while hearing a batch of pleas related to the Maharashtra political crisis triggered by the Shiv Sena’s

division, was told by senior advocate Kapil Sibal, appearing for the Thackeray faction, that he will be seeking reference of matters to a seven-judge bench to have a relook of the 2016 judgment in the Nabam Rebia case. Solicitor General Tushar Mehta, appearing for the Maharashtra governor, said he would also like to submit a note on broader issues including the pre-poll alliance. Earlier this year, the Thackeray-led Maha Vikas Aghadi (MVA) government in the state that comprised the Shiv Sena, the NCP and the Congress collapsed after Sena MLA Shinde and 39 other legislators rebelled against the party’s leadership. This later led to the division in the Shiv Sena with one faction headed by Thackeray and the other by Shinde.

Tusker dies of electrocution in Jharkhand Agency News: Jamshedpur

A male tusker died of electrocution after it came in contact with a loose high-tension live wire in Jharkhand’s East Singhbhum district, a police officer said on Tuesday. The elephant which was separated from the herd, was moving around the village in search of food for last three days. It came into contact with high tension live wire near Bhatin village, about 35 km from here, and got electrocuted in the intervening night of Monday/Tuesday, the officer said. The police officer said forest department officials have reached the spot and efforts

were on to bury the pachyderm after post-mortem. A large number of villagers including women gathered on the spot after news about dead elephant spread in the area. The villagers accused the lackadaisical approach of the forest and the electricity department for the incident. The stray elephant was moving around in the area but no attempt was made by forest department to drive it back to nearest forest, they alleged. The villagers said they had lodged complaint with the electricity department about the loose high tension wire in the past but nothing was done which resulted in the death of the animal.

Delhi Pollution: Smoke Intrusion from Farm Fires in Oct-Nov Lowest in Four Years, Says CSE Agency News: New Delhi Not only have the number of farm fires in Punjab and Haryana this season been the lowest since 2016, the national capital also witnessed the least smoke intrusion from stubble burning during October-November in four years, according to a Centre for Science and Environment analysis. Analysis of data from SAFAR, the Union Ministry of Earth Sciences’ air quality forecasting agency, shows that smoke from farm fires contributed to PM2.5 pollution

in Delhi on 53 days this year, starting October 12. The figure is lower than the previous three years when smoke intrusion was reported on 56-57 days but higher than the 2018 reading of 48 days. The highest contribution this year was 34 per cent on November 3. Last year, the share of farm fires in Delhi’s PM 2.5 pollution peaked to 48 per cent on November 7. The Centre for Science and Environment (CSE) said stubble burning-related smokefall over Delhi depended on two major factors the number and intensity.

Agency News: Mysore Karnataka Chief Minister Basavaraj Bommai on Tuesday said he will make the State’s stand clear on the border dispute with Maharashtra during the meeting of Chief Ministers of both states, called by Union Home Minister Amit Shah. The meeting is likely to take place in New Delhi on Wednesday evening. “The Union Home Minister has called Chief Ministers of both states to discuss the border dispute, where we will make our stand clear. I will be sharing details about all the developments that have taken place after the State Reorganisation Act till now-when the case (is) before the Supreme Court,” Bommai said. the Chief Minister said, he will also elaborate on the provisions of the Constitution, State Reorganisation Act, and petition about the dispute before the Supreme Court. The border row had intensified last week, with vehicles from either side being targeted, leaders from both states weighing in, and pro-

Kannada and Marathi activists detained by police amid a tense atmosphere in the border district of Belagavi. Following this, the Karnataka and Maharashtra Chief Ministers spoke to each other over phone and agreed that there should be peace and law and order should be maintained on both sides. The border issue dates back to 1957 after the reorganisation of states on linguistic lines. Maharashtra laid claim to Belagavi, which was part of the erstwhile Bombay Presidency, as it has a sizeable Marathispeaking population. It also laid claim to 814 Marathi-speaking villages which are currently part of Karnataka. Karnataka maintains the demarcation done on linguistic lines as per the States Reorganisation Act and the 1967 Mahajan Commission Report as final.

Veteran Akali Leader Ranjit Singh Brahmpura Passes Away Agency News: Chandigarh

Veteran Akali leader and former Punjab minister Ranjit Singh Brahmpura passed away here on Tuesday. He was 85. Brahmpura, who was also a former MP, breathed his last at the Post Graduate Institute of Medical Education and Research here due to prolonged illness, said SAD leader Daljit Singh Cheema. Cheema said Brahmpura’s cremation will take place at his native village Brahmpura in the Tarn Taran district on Wednesday. Brahmpura was recently appointed as patron of the Shiromani Akali Dal when party chief Sukhbir Singh Badal announced the reconstitution of the core committee. Brahmpura, a four-time MLA, also represented the Khadoor Sahib Lok Sabha constituency from 2014 to 2019. He was often called ‘Majhe Da Jarnail’ (General of Majha). Brahmpura rejoined the SAD in December 2021. He was expelled from the party in 2018 after he

raised a banner of revolt against the party leadership. He even floated his own outfit SAD (Taksali). Several political leaders, including Chief Minister Bhagwant Mann, party leaders SAD chief Badal, former union minister Harsimrat Kaur Badal and Bikram Singh Majithia expressed grief over the demise of Brahmpura. Chief Minister Bhagwant Mann expressed his condolences to the family. “Have received the news of the death of senior Akali leader Ranjit Singh Brahmpura.” SAD chief Badal said the death of Brahmpura was a massive loss to the state and the party.

India will be the first country to auction spectrum for satellite communication, and it should be designed to attract investments in the sector, telecom regulator Trai chairman PD Vaghela said on Tuesday. Speaking at a Broadband India Forum summit on SatCom, Vaghela said the Telecom Regulatory Authority of India (Trai) will soon make recommendations to make permissions required for satellite communication from various ministries -- Information and Broadcasting, Space and Telecom -- seamless to enhance ease of doing business in the sector. He also said Trai has received a reference from the Department of Telecommunication for the

Brazil’s quarter-final defeat on penalties came as a huge shock after the tournament favourites were knocked out by Croatia but the South American side lost because their best shooters did not step up first in the shootout, Juergen Klinsmann said on Monday. Croatia, the 2018 runnersup, stunned Brazil 4-2 on penalties after Marquinhos and Rodrygo failed to convert. Brazil’s joint alltime top scorer Neymar — who was fifth in line in the shootout — did not even get the opportunity to take his penalty after his teammates missed. “We were freaking out, it

was real drama. We tried to discuss the difference between the drama from the Brazil game compared to the Argentina versus Netherlands game and we came up with some ideas,” Klinsmann said at a Technical Study Group briefing. “After conceding the equaliser in the 117th minute, Brazil had no time to switch gears. From the disappointment of conceding a lastminute goal to the penalty shootout, there was no time to settle and approach the shootout positively. “For Brazil, they should have maybe put their best shooter first, set the tone with the best penalty taker you have and then go down the rankings.”

RRR bags 2 Golden Globes nominations, Rajamouli thanks jury Agency News : Mumbai SS Rajamouli’s period action film RRR has been nominated for two Golden Globe awards under the Best Picture non-English language category and the Best Original Song category for Naatu Naatu. The Hollywood Foreign Press Association (HFPA) shared the announcement on Monday evening on the official Twitter page of the Golden Globe Awards. RRR, a pan-India blockbuster, will face off with Korean romantic mystery film Decision To Leave, German anti-war drama All Quiet on the Western Front, Argentine historical

drama Argentina, 1985, and FrenchDutch coming-of-age drama Close. The original song nominees are Carolina from Where the Crawdads Sing, music by Taylor Swift; Ciao Papa from Guillermo del Toro’s Pinocchio, music by Alexandre Desplat; Hold My Hand from Top Gun: Maverick, music by Lady Gaga, BloodPop, Benjamin Rice;

Lift Me Up from Black Panther: Wakanda Forever, music by Tems, Rihanna, Ryan Coogler, Ludwig Göransson; and Naatu Naatu from RRR, music by M.M. Keeravani. Rajamouli thanked the Hollywood Foreign Press Association (HFPA), which conducts the Golden Globe Awards, for recognising the movie. RRR narrates a fictional tale set in the 1920s. The film stars Jr NTR, Ram Charan, Ajay Devgn, Alia Bhatt, Olivia Morris, Samuthirakani, Alison Doody and Ray Stevenson in key roles. The Golden Globes will be held on January 10, with standup comedian Jerrod Carmichael hosting the ceremony.

Agency News : New York The Golden Globes geared up Monday for its return by showering nominations on the black comedy The Banshees of Inisherin and the multiverse mash-up Everything Everywhere all at Once. In an attempt to restore early morning fanfare to the awards-season tradition, nominations were read from the Beverly Hilton and aired live on NBC’s Today show. Martin McDonagh’s feuding friends tale The Banshees of Inisherin led with eight nominations, including nods for actors Colin Farrell, Brendan Gleeson, Kerry Condon and Barry Keoghan. Daniel Kwan and Daniel Scheinert’s existential action comedy Everything

Everywhere all at Once came in second with six nominations, including nods for Michelle Yeoh, Ke Huy Quan and Jamie Lee Curtis. The Globes spread nominations around to a number of Oscar favourites (Steven Spielberg’s The Fabelmans and Todd Fields’ T r) while also elevating big-budget spectacles like Top Gun: Maverick and Avatar: The Way of Water. Each, along with Baz Luhrmann’s Elvis, landed nominations for best film, drama. The nominees for best film, comedy or musical,

were: The Banshees of Inisherin, Everything Everywhere All at Once, Glass Onion: A Knives Out Mystery, Babylon and Triangle of Sadness. The Hollywood Foreign Press Association (HFPA) has historically been derided, sometimes even by their own hosts, for less diverse nominees and off-the-wall picks. The film nominees Monday included eight people of colour among the 30 individual acting nominees. No woman was nominated for best director, with nods instead going to Spielberg, Cameron, McDonagh, Luhrmann and Kwan and Scheinert, the filmmaking duo known as ‘The Daniels’. None of the films up for best picture in either category was directed by women.
